多线程创建方式一:继承Thread类
多线程创建方式二:实现Runnable接口
线程有执行结果无法返回

匿名内部类写法
多线程创建方式三:实现Callable接口
优点:可以返回线程执行完毕后的结果




三种创建方式的比较

多线程常用方法
线程安全
线程同步(解决线程安全问题)
让多个线程先后依次访问共享资源
同步代码块

同步方法




lock锁



线程池

创建方式一










线程有执行结果无法返回


优点:可以返回线程执行完毕后的结果







让多个线程先后依次访问共享资源





















802

被折叠的 条评论
为什么被折叠?